7. Analysis Alternatives

Alternatives for analysis in science, know-how, engineering, and arithmetic considerably affect the panorama of related occupations inside Washington State. The presence of sturdy analysis initiatives fosters innovation, attracts funding, and cultivates a extremely expert workforce, all of which instantly impression employment prospects.

  • College-Based mostly Analysis

    Universities such because the College of Washington and Washington State College conduct in depth analysis throughout various STEM fields. These establishments obtain substantial funding from federal businesses, personal foundations, and business companions, supporting a variety of analysis initiatives. For instance, the College of Washington’s medical college engages in cutting-edge analysis in areas akin to most cancers remedy and infectious illnesses, creating quite a few analysis positions for scientists, technicians, and graduate college students. These analysis positions present helpful coaching and expertise, typically serving as a stepping stone to careers in business or academia. The provision of those alternatives instantly enhances the talent base and competitiveness of the native workforce.

  • Trade Analysis and Growth

    Corporations in sectors akin to aerospace, software program, and biotechnology keep vital analysis and improvement (R&D) divisions inside Washington State. These corporations make investments closely in R&D to develop new merchandise, enhance present applied sciences, and keep a aggressive edge. Boeing, as an example, conducts in depth analysis in areas akin to superior supplies and sustainable aviation applied sciences, using engineers, scientists, and technicians. Equally, Microsoft engages in analysis throughout a variety of computing-related fields, together with synthetic intelligence and quantum computing. The presence of those R&D divisions generates demand for extremely expert professionals with experience in particular scientific and technical domains, contributing considerably to the STEM job market.

  • Authorities-Funded Analysis Initiatives

    Federal and state authorities businesses present funding for analysis initiatives that deal with vital societal challenges. The Pacific Northwest Nationwide Laboratory (PNNL), positioned in Richland, Washington, conducts analysis in areas akin to power effectivity, environmental sustainability, and nationwide safety. PNNL employs scientists, engineers, and technicians who work on initiatives starting from creating superior power storage applied sciences to detecting and stopping cyberattacks. Authorities-funded analysis initiatives not solely contribute to scientific and technological developments but in addition create helpful employment alternatives for STEM professionals. As well as, governmental jobs give folks safety and peace of thoughts.

  • Nonprofit Analysis Organizations

    Nonprofit analysis organizations play an important position in advancing scientific data and addressing particular societal wants. The Fred Hutchinson Most cancers Analysis Heart, positioned in Seattle, is a number one most cancers analysis establishment that conducts analysis in areas akin to most cancers prevention, analysis, and remedy. The middle employs scientists, clinicians, and technicians who work on a variety of analysis initiatives, contributing to developments in most cancers care. Nonprofit analysis organizations present helpful employment alternatives for STEM professionals and contribute to the general analysis ecosystem inside the state.
